Summary

This post introduces a Computer Vision MCP Server that demonstrates how AI systems can process visual information and make intelligent decisions through a standardized interface. It simplifies the integration of AI capabilities, making them more accessible for diverse applications and developers using Amazon Bedrock.

The concept of "agentic vision" is explored through the introduction of a Computer Vision MCP Server, which illustrates a novel approach to visual intelligence. This server enables AI systems to interpret visual data and make informed decisions via a single, unified interface. The core idea is to streamline the integration of complex AI functionalities. This method transforms what was traditionally a challenging integration process into a more straightforward workflow. By standardizing the interface, AI capabilities become more readily available to a wider array of applications and developers, particularly those leveraging platforms like Amazon Bedrock.
